Ford Halts Next-Generation Electrical Architecture Program Amid Rising Costs

Amid a rapidly evolving automotive landscape, Ford Motor has decided to discontinue its ambitious project aimed at developing a cutting-edge electrical architecture for future vehicles. This system, known internally as FNV4, was designed to revolutionize software functionality in both electric and traditional combustion-engine cars by reducing costs, enhancing quality, and integrating profitable features. However, escalating expenses and delays led to the program's termination. Despite this setback, Ford remains committed to advancing its current software systems through innovative teams based in California.

The decision reflects broader challenges faced by established automakers in transitioning legacy software infrastructures into modern, streamlined solutions capable of competing with trailblazers like Tesla. As Ford refocuses on refining its existing technologies, the industry continues to witness a shift toward sophisticated electronics and software systems that promise enhanced vehicle performance and connectivity.

Reevaluating Software Development Strategies

Ford's recent announcement underscores the complexities inherent in overhauling traditional automotive software architectures. Initially intended to streamline operations across all vehicle types, the abandoned FNV4 initiative encountered significant obstacles due to spiraling costs and extended timelines. Although shelved, insights gained during its development will inform ongoing enhancements to the company’s present software framework. Additionally, Ford emphasizes its dedication to delivering fully connected driving experiences irrespective of powertrain type, distinguishing itself from competitors who prioritize advanced technology exclusively for electric models.

Legacy automakers often grapple with intricate software ecosystems derived from multiple suppliers, complicating efforts to implement swift updates or modifications. In contrast, newer entrants such as Tesla have pioneered integrated approaches enabling seamless over-the-air updates. Recognizing these disparities, Ford CEO Jim Farley has openly discussed strategies to mitigate quality issues stemming from fragmented supplier codes. By fostering collaboration within specialized teams stationed in California, the organization aims to create cohesive, adaptable systems enhancing overall vehicle performance while addressing persistent recall concerns.

Tesla Faces Potential Loss of Direct Sales Privilege in New York

Elon Musk's association with the Trump administration has led to backlash against Tesla, particularly among New York Democrats who are contemplating the revocation of a waiver that allows the company to sell vehicles directly to consumers. This privilege contrasts with the requirement for other manufacturers to sell through franchised dealerships. Musk’s involvement in the Department of Government Efficiency (DOGE) has alienated some electric vehicle (EV) market consumers, resulting in protests, vandalism, and a decline in Tesla stock by 27% in 2025. Meanwhile, legislators like State Senator Patricia Fahy question why Tesla should maintain its monopoly when other EV manufacturers could benefit from similar privileges.

New York’s current law permits Tesla to operate five direct dealerships across the state. However, Democratic lawmakers are exploring changes to this legislation, arguing that supporting Tesla contradicts their environmental goals. Despite Tesla being the leading EV brand in New York, concerns arise over Musk’s political actions undermining climate change initiatives. The debate also highlights varying state laws on direct vehicle sales, where critics argue such practices jeopardize franchise jobs while proponents claim it enhances efficient vehicle distribution.
